The
global plate and frame heat exchanger market is expected to reach USD 5.99
billion by 2022, according to a new report by Grand View Research, Inc. Growing
awareness towards energy efficiency coupled with construction space constraints
is expected to drive the market over the forecast period. Surging demand for
thermal management in district heating applications is expected to drive
product significance in commercial and residential sectors over the long term.
Technological
advancements along with surging requirement for heat recovery utilities in
chemical, food & beverage and HVAC sectors is expected to steer plate and
frame heat exchangers market growth. Growing energy efficient utilities need
along with expanding power generation infrastructure in economies including
India, Vietnam, China and Thailand is anticipated to drive market growth.
Welded
systems emerged as the leading product segment and accounted for over 20% of
total market revenue in 2014. Owing to its widespread use in oil & gas,
automobile, pharmaceuticals, petrochemicals and paper manufacturing industries,
the segment is expected to gain share over other counterparts over the next
seven years. This product segment is anticipated to increase penetration in oil
& gas industry owing to reduced chance of leakage and enhanced corrosion
resistance.

Further key findings from the report suggest:
·
Global plate & frame heat
exchanger market was worth USD 3.41 billion in 2014 and is expected to reach
USD 5.99 billion by 2022, at a CAGR of 7.3% from 2015 to 2022
·
Chemicals emerged as the
leading end-use industry with demand share estimated at 23.9% in 2014. Growing
chemical & petrochemical industry particularly in the U.S., Germany and
China is anticipated to impact plate & frame heat exchangers demand
positively over the next seven years. HVAC & refrigeration is expected to
witness the highest growth of 8.0% from 2015 to 2022.
·
Europe was the leading regional
market and accounted for 37.5% of global revenue in 2014. Increasing product
use across refineries and chemical industries owing to stringent government
regulations have been the major factor contributing for high penetration.
·
Asia Pacific is expected to
witness the highest gains in its market size over the forecast period. The
region is expected to grow at an estimated CAGR of 8.4% from 2015 to 2022.
·
The global industry is
moderately fragmented with presence of large number participants across the
globe. Major companies involved in manufacturing & distribution of plate
heat exchangers include AIC S.A., API Heat Transfer, Danfoss, Fischer Maschinen-und
Apparatebau AG, Kelvion, Guntner, Hisaka Works, Alfa Laval, Kaori Heat
Treatment and SWEP International.
